Selecting the Right Pressure Washing Equipment
When picking Pressure cleaning devices, it's vital to take into account the specific demands of the task to guarantee ideal outcomes. An essential factor is the Pressure ranking of the washer; residential versions normally range from 1,300 to 2,500 PSI, ideal for window cleansing. For delicate surface areas, adjustable Pressure setups are helpful to avoid damages.
Furthermore, the type of nozzle plays a substantial function in determining the efficiency of the cleaning procedure. A narrow nozzle can focus the water stream for tough gunk, while a wider nozzle is excellent for rinsing.

Can Pressure Washing Damage Window Seals or Frames?
If too much pressure or improper methods are made use of, Pressure washing can potentially harm home window seals or frames. Window washing. It is necessary to use the suitable Pressure setups and nozzles to protect against unintended damage to home windows throughout cleansing

Can I Pressure Clean Tinted or Layered Windows?
Pressure cleaning colored or coated home windows is normally not recommended, as high Pressure can damage the film or layer. It is a good idea to get in touch with the producer's standards to ensure the stability of the home windows is kept.
